Trojans Set to Open Cross Country Season

Troy, Ala. - The Troy University cross country team opens its 2014 season on Fri., Aug. 29, at Battleship Memorial Parkway in Mobile, Ala. The women's 4k race will begin at 5:30 p.m., while the men's 6k race will start promptly at 6 p.m.
Â
This marks the first meet for Elliott Blount as a head coach. The Trojans take on Auburn, South Alabama, Southern Mississippi and Auburn-Montgomery.
Â
"The South Alabama season opener is a great way to kick off the season," Blount said. "The races are a bit shorter than the championship distances, which allows us to get creative with our race strategy. I'm very excited to see how well these men and women compete."
Â
Julia Ostendorf returns to the squad after competing in the 2013 NCAA South Region Championships where she finished 101st overall with a time of 21:59.64, beating her previous season-best 6k time of 22:05. The women's team, consisting of six freshmen, nine sophomores, one junior and one senior, was picked to finish eighth in Sun Belt preseason polls.
Â
The men's squad, consisting of fourteen freshmen and six sophomores, was picked to come in ninth in the Sun Belt preseason polls. Troy is led by sophomores Tim Bulger and Sean Kent.
Â
Bulger, who competed in all seven races of the 2013 season, finished first on the team at the Georgia State Invitational, which earned him Sun Belt Runner of the Week honors. Bulger also finished third overall at the Coach "O" Invitational with a time of 29:17.65, and placed 50th overall and third on the team at the Sun Belt Championships.
Â
Kent, who also ran in all seven meets the Trojans competed in, finished first on the team at the Azalea City Classic, finishing in 26:24.81. He then placed second on the team at the Sun Belt Championships with a time of 27:58.7. He also placed second on the team at the Georgia State Invitational, behind Bulger.  At the Coach "O" Invitational , he finished fourth overall.
